Due to most breeds not being recognized, I do not have show birds. But do breed for high quality, show type birds. I do show for fun and have ribbons and trophies to show for it, but do not have much time to attend large shows.
I am working with a group to get ancona ducks recognized so am breeding to our created standard on those.
Calls I breed mainly for small bodies and bills and pattern (if anyone is working on getting ancona pattern recognized please let me know. I'd love to help!)
Muscovy I breed mainly for temperament, broodiness, and pattern. I do NOT like large caruncles so breed away from that (even though it's wanted for showing).
Buffs I breed as close to standard as possible but do not show them.
Sebs are just a project, mainly used as lawn ornaments. So these are NOT in any way show birds.

ALL birds are bred as best as I can for temperament (no mean birds are kept), production (mainly eggs as best as possible for each breed), broodiness (as this is important to me and my uses for them), foraging ability (less grain is always a bonus), and color (I like a colorful, fun flock to look at) as well as other smaller traits specific to each breed.
